The 2013 Conference USA basketball tournament tips off on Wednesday with the lower-seeded teams fighting to play the top five seeds, all of whom have byes until Thursday.
Conference USA Tournament 2013 schedule and bracket: Lower seeds kick off Wednesday action
UAB, Houston and Tulane are the teams to beat in Day 1 of the 2013 C-USA Tournament.


The UAB Blazers open the tournament with a 7-10 matchup against the the underdog SMU Mustangs at 4:30 p.m. ET. That game will be followed with the No. 6-seed Houston Cougars playing the No. 11 Rice Owls at 7 p.m. The third and final game of the day between the No. 8 Tulane Green Wave and No. 9 Marshall Thundering Herd tips at 9:30 p.m.
The No. 1-seeded Memphis Tigers have a bye along with Southern Miss, UTEP, East Carolina and Tulsa. The latter two, as four and five seeds, face one another in Thursday's night cap.
Memphis takes on the winner of Tulane and Marshall, Southern Miss will play the winner of UAB and SMU, and UTEP awaits either Houston or Rice.
